vp summerstageIt’s been 40 years since Vincent and Patricia Chin set up VP Records in Jamaica, Queens; the success of that shop would prompt them to found VP Records, now one of the most important sources of reggae and dancehall music in the world.

To celebrate, VP hosts a showcase with some of its illustrious alumni: Elephant Man, whose 2003 hit “Pon di River, Pon di Bank” and collaborations with Wyclef Jean and Busta Rhymes helped further blur the lines between dancehall and hip hop; Junior Reid, the former Black Uhuru vocalist whose 1989 classic “One Blood” has spawned countless remakes and interpolations; Estelle, the genre-bending, Grammy-winning English singer best known for her Kanye West collaboration “American Boy” and now has her own album, Lover’s Rock, with VP; and Grammy-nominated Raging Fyah, a five-piece band from Kingston, Jamaica that makes music bound to the roots rock reggae tradition.

The event will take place at Summerstage Performance Venue (Central Park) in New York on Saturday, August 10th from 5 to 10 PM.
